ok want my line for proper value bet here.

$.25/$.50 nl 9 handed.
live $1.00 straddle
3 calls
Hero Raise $7.00 F,F,C,C,C,F,F,F($31 pot)
I have $32 behind SB & UTG cover.
Range on these guys is any A9+, TT+, any BW
most are loose passive callers only will raise when hit nuts, but will gamble

Flop come K92r.
check to me.
How do I get it in on 2 streets?
If they don't hit something I won't get paid on river. Also they see a big pot and lick their chops, but never pay attention to bet vs pot size.

With your remaining stack size you could even bet $10 on the flop. Give someone the opportunity to raise you because of weak cbet size, or even if only one person calls the $10 bet the pot's $51 and you have $22 left, which is not even a 1/2 psb on turn. Easy call for them if they called on flop.

We have top set on an uber-dry flop, meaning we block the majority of hands anyone will call a nontrivial bet with. Betting $15 is just silly given we only have a PSB left. We could bet $6-8 (to at least get gutshots to call incorrectly), and have no trouble getting it in against Kx. We might also get a call from a hand like TT-JJ that can't find the fold button facing a small cbet.

Though, if "gamble" means these guys don't care about odds and simply chase everything, then why not just jam the flop and get terrible calls from QJ/QT/JT?
